Duke University Health System in Durham seeks a supervisor to oversee installation, repair, and maintenance of electrical systems and devices, interpreting blueprints, schedules, and safety regulations. This hands-on leadership position requires strong project management and a proven track record in electrical work.
Education includes high school plus 2 years of formal technical training in electricity, with 6–8 years of experience and a valid NC Electrical License.

Supervise and participate in the construction, installation, renovation, modification, and repair of Duke University Medical Center electrical appliances, systems, facilities and related electronic controls and devices.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
Education/Training - Requires educational background normally equivalent to high school plus 2 years of formal technical training in the principles of electricity and electrical designs.
Experience - Six (6) to eight (8) years of experience required in the electrical field or in general building maintenance and repair; supervisory skills and experience required.
Valid NC Electrical License required.
OR AN EQUIVALENT COMBINATION OF RELEVANT EDUCATION AND/OR EXPERIENCE.
